Jeep Fest Set for Saturday in downtown Lavonia

The weather is looking good for this Saturday’s Second Annual Jeep Fest and Pet Parade and Contest in downtown Lavonia.

This year’s Jeep Fest will take place from 9a to 4p and Jeep fans from across our area are encouraged to come together to celebrate the love of Jeeps and Pets.

In addition to some fabulous Jeeps, visitors can enjoy browsing some 48 merchandising vendors, grab some good food from the food vendors and local restaurants, and take part in or just watch the pet costume contest.

Chamber Director Genie Moore tells WLHR News they have sold out of spaces for food and merchandise vendors but there are still a few Jeep spots available.

As of today, of the 52 spaces available, 30 have registered so far so there’s still time for Jeep owners to sign up.

Registration for the Jeeps is $30 per Jeep and includes one free duck, the Jeep Parade entry, and a chance to win $100 cash for the best best-dressed Jeep and $50 for the best decorated.

But there is unlimited registration for the Pet Contest.

Registration is $10 plus a donation to the Northeast Georgia Animal Shelter’s Wish List.

That Wish List is on the Lavonia Chamber Facebook Page and the Northeast Georgia Animal Shelter Facebook page.

Extra ducks are also available for only $1 each and are also available to the public for chances to win great prizes.

Additionally, Ed Murdock Superstore will have new Jeeps on display and is also sponsoring an All-Jeep Parade through Lavonia which begins at 10a.
